Perfect weather prevails for KARE For Kane Day

May 11, 2012

Sunny skies and mild temperatures prevailed Friday for the second annual KARE For Kane Day.
An estimated 450 volunteers took part in the one-day project to beautify the community. The total is a huge increase over the first event in 2011.
“It’s going really well,” Melanie Clabaugh said Friday as she greeted volunteers at the Kane Area Community Center on Fraley Street.
“Everyone seems to be excited and the projects are getting done,” she said.
